Description
A pint-sized power-armoured hero whose head is nearly as big as the rest of him. This chibi-proportioned collectible reimagines a heavily armoured sci-fi trooper in the beloved big-head, stubby-body vinyl style. The sculpt commits to the gag: a smooth domed helmet split by a narrow T-shaped visor slit, fat rounded pauldrons capping each shoulder, layered chest plating with ribbed cabling running up to the collar, and short armoured legs planted in a braced stance. Cradled across the body is an oversized bolt-pattern rifle — boxy receiver, chunky feed and a stubby muzzle — giving the little guy plenty of menace despite the cuddly proportions. It's a fun desk mascot for anyone who loves grimdark tabletop lore, a painting warm-up for hobbyists, or a cheeky gift for the wargamer who already owns three armies. Displayed bare it reads as a clean modern figurine; a quick paint job in a chapter colour scheme makes it pop on a shelf. Print notes • Resin (SLA/DLP) captures the visor slit and neck cabling far more crisply than FDM at this size. • Expect supports under the chin, the weapon and the underside of each pauldron; tilt it slightly to keep the face support-free. • Prints happily around 90–110 mm tall; scale down to 60 mm for a keychain-sized version. • Sand the helmet dome before priming — that broad curve is where layer lines show most.
